Introduction:

In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 working arrangements no longer pertains to numerous people. With the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ers offer moms and dads the flexibility they have to balance work and household obligations,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for children 24 hours a day.

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

Among the key advantages of 24-hour daycare may be the versatility it gives working moms and dads. Many parents work shifts that stretch beyond traditional daycare hours, making it difficult to find childcare that fits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this issue by giving treatment during nights, vacations, and even in a single day. This enables moms and dads to work without worrying all about finding anyone to watch their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are could be the reassurance it gives to parents. Realizing that their children are now being maintained by trained experts in a safe and safe environment can relieve the tension and shame that often includes making children in daycare. Moms and dads can concentrate on their particular work realizing that their children are in good hands, which can induce increased efficiency and job satisfaction.

In addition, 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a sense of neighborhood and help for households.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ities provide benefits, additionally they have their own pair of challenges. One of the primary difficulties is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ers that are ready to work non-traditional hours are tough, causing large return rates and prospective staffing shortages. This might affect the caliber of care provided to young ones and produce instability for families counting on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the price. Offering treatment around the clock needs extra staffing and sources, which could drive within the cost of services. This can be a barrier for low-income households whom may possibly not be able to manage 24-hour daycare, making all of them with minimal choices for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can make sure the safety and well being of children in 24-hour daycare centers, legislation and oversight are crucial. State and neighborhood governments set requirements for licensing and accreditation of daycare centers, including the ones that function round the clock. These requirements cover a wide range of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ices demands, and staff training and skills.

Besides federal government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are centers choose to seek certification from national businesses including the nationwide Association for the knowledge of small children (NAEYC) and/or National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ates dedication to high-quality care and that can assist moms and dads feel confident in their range of childcare supplier.
